About this hotel
Hotel in Oregon with free breakfast and business center This smoke-free hotel features a business center, laundry facilities, and a 24-hour front desk. Free on-the-go breakfast, free WiFi in public areas, and free self parking are also provided. Additionally, a computer station, a lobby fireplace, and RV/bus/truck parking are onsite. Housekeeping is not available. Sleep Inn And Suites Oregon offers 89 air-conditioned accommodations with safes and coffee/tea makers. Refrigerators and microwaves are provided. This Oregon hotel provides complimentary wired and wireless Internet access. 32-inch flat-screen televisions come with cable channels. Additionally, rooms include hair dryers and irons/ironing boards.
